1)Who recently awarded Police Medal for Gallantry for RPF, RPSF?

A. Narendra Modi
B. Sharad Arvind Bobde
C. Amit Shah
D. Ram Nath Kovind
Answer: Option D

Explanation:

President Ram Nath Kovind awarded Police Medal for Gallantry (PMG), President's Police Medal (PPM) for Distinguished Services and Police Medal (PM) for Meritorious Services to the Railway Protection Force (RPF) and Railway Protection Special Force (RPSF) personnel on the occasion of Republic Day 2020.

2)Who has been appointed as first post-Brexit UK ambassador?

A. Ana Paula Zacarias
B. Joao Vale de Almeida
C. Augusto Santos Silva
D. Berta Nunes
Answer: Option B

Explanation:

Portuguese diplomat Joao Vale de Almeida was appointed as the head of future EU diplomatic mission to the UK after Brexit on 24 January. 

3)Who won the men's singles title at Thailand Masters badminton in Bangkok?

A. Ng Ka-long
B. Takeshi Kamura
C. Kazumasa Sakai
D. Kenta Nishimoto
Answer: Option A

Explanation:

Hong Kong shuttler Ng Ka-long snatched the men's Thailand Masters title on January 26 after a shaky start against Japan's Kenta Nishimoto. World number nine Ng clinched victory after Nishimoto took the first game in a 16-21, 21-13, 21-12 duel.

4)Who won Chennai Open international GM chess tournament?

A. Magnus Carlsen
B. Pavel Ponkratov
C. Fabiano Caruana
D. Levon Aronian
Answer: Option B

Explanation:

Top-seed Russian Grand Master Pavel Ponkratov justified his billing to clinch the title in the 12th Chennai Open international GM chess tournament 2020. 

5)Who was honoured with the best-spoken word album of the year award at 2020 Grammy Awards?

A. Gayle King
B. Michelle Obama
C. Oprah Winfrey
D. Hillary Clinton
Answer: Option B

Explanation:

Former U.S. First Lady Michelle Obama is a Grammy winner now. Obama was honoured with the best-spoken word album of the year award for her bestselling memoir Becoming during the 2020 Grammy's preshow festivities in Los Angeles on January 26.

6)Who is to receive Shaurya Chakra posthumously?

A. Jyoti Lama
B. Naresh Kumar
C. Sombir
D. Karmdeo Oraon
Answer: Option C

Explanation:

Shaurya Chakra (6): Lt Col. Jyoti Lama, Major Konjengbam Bijendra Singh, Naib Subedar Narender Singh, Naib Subedar Sombir (posthumous), Naik Naresh Kumar, and Sepoy Karmdeo Oraon.

7)Global Potato Conclave is to be held in which state?

A. Uttar Pradesh
B. Gujarat
C. Karnataka
D. Maharashtra
Answer: Option B

Explanation:

The Global Potato Conclave is to be held between January 28 and January 31, 2020 at Gandhinagar, Gujarat. PM Modi is to address the conclave.

8)Who won the Tata Steel Masters chess tournament?

A. Daniil Dubov
B. Jan-Krzysztof Duda
C. Magnus Carlsen
D. Fabiano Caruana
Answer: Option D

Explanation:

By beating the previously undefeated Jan-Krzysztof Duda, Fabiano Caruana scored his third straight win to secure first place at the 2020 Tata Steel Masters with a round the spare.

9)Researchers discovered a new species of Allosaurus in which country?

A. Canada
B. USA
C. Mexico
D. Brazil
Answer: Option B

Explanation:

Paleontologists have unveiled a remarkable new species of the meat-eating dinosaur at the Natural History Museum of Utah, USA. It is suspected that the species must have evolved at least 5 million years earlier than fragilis.

10)Which country has issued apology for the persecution of Jews during the second world war?

A. Germany
B. England
C. Greece
D. Netherlands
Answer: Option D

Explanation:

Prime Minister Mark Rutte on January 26 made the Netherlands' first government apology for the war-time persecution of Jews
